LP3936SL LED Driver IC - Equivalent & Substitute Parts

Part Overview

The LP3936SL is a 9-output LED driver IC with integrated DC-DC regulator featuring step-up (boost) topology and PWM dimming capability. Manufactured by Texas Instruments, this component is designed for backlight and camera flash applications with a supply voltage range of 3V to 6V and output current of 25mA standard or 120mA in flash mode.

The LP3936SL is classified as obsolete. Locating equivalent or substitute components is necessary to support ongoing production requirements, maintenance operations, or design revisions where original inventory is depleted or unavailable.

Engineering Selection Recommendations

The LP3936SL/NOPB is a direct parametric equivalent to the LP3936SL. Both components share identical electrical specifications, functional performance, and physical packaging.

The primary distinction between these variants is compliance certification. The LP3936SL/NOPB carries ROHS3 compliance, whereas the original LP3936SL is RoHS non-compliant. For applications subject to RoHS regulatory requirements or environmental compliance mandates, the LP3936SL/NOPB is the appropriate selection.

Frequently Asked Questions (FAQ)

Q: Can LP3936SL/NOPB be used as a direct replacement for LP3936SL?

A: Yes. The LP3936SL/NOPB is a parametric equivalent. All electrical specifications, output configurations, voltage ratings, current capabilities, switching frequency, and physical package dimensions are identical. The components are functionally interchangeable in circuit design and PCB layout.

Q: What is the difference between LP3936SL and LP3936SL/NOPB?

A: The variants differ in packaging format and RoHS compliance status. LP3936SL/NOPB is supplied in Cut Tape (CT) packaging and carries ROHS3 compliance certification. LP3936SL uses standard packaging and is RoHS non-compliant. Electrical performance and pin configuration are unchanged.

Q: Are there any package or pinout differences?

A: No. Both variants use the 32-WFLGA package with 32-TLGA (5.5x4.5mm) physical dimensions. Pinout, lead spacing, and PCB footprint requirements are identical.

Q: What is the MSL rating and handling requirement?

A: Both variants carry MSL 3 (168 Hours) moisture sensitivity level. Components must be stored in controlled humidity environments and baked according to IPC-A-610 standards prior to reflow soldering if moisture absorption limits are exceeded.

Q: Why is this component classified as obsolete?

A: The LP3936SL is no longer in active production by Texas Instruments. Existing inventory from authorized distributors represents the available supply. No new manufacturing runs are scheduled.
